Kenneth Okonkwo Launches Fresh Verbal Attack on Peter Obi, Questions Leadership Qualities.
By The Analyst
A fresh war of words has erupted between former allies, Kenneth Okonkwo and Peter Obi, with the actor-turned-politician describing the former Anambra State governor as "classless, uncharismatic, with little knowledge and zero depth" in his latest criticism of the 2027 presidential hopeful.
Okonkwo, a chieftain of the African Democratic Congress (ADC) and former spokesperson for Obi's 2023 presidential campaign, made the remarks amid the deepening political and legal dispute between both men.
The latest comments come after months of public disagreements that followed their political separation, with both figures exchanging accusations over leadership, internal party affairs and the direction of Nigeria's opposition politics.
The rift has since escalated into a legal battle after Obi initiated a defamation suit against Okonkwo over earlier allegations made during a television interview. Obi is seeking billions of naira in damages, insisting the claims made against him are false, malicious and damaging to his reputation.
However, Okonkwo has maintained that he stands by his statements and has repeatedly declared that he will not retract his remarks, arguing that his comments were made in the public interest.
The exchange has generated widespread debate across Nigeria's political landscape, with supporters of both politicians expressing divergent views on social media and other public platforms.
Political analysts say the public feud underscores the growing divisions within the opposition ahead of the 2027 general elections, raising questions about the prospects of a united front against the ruling party.
Neither Obi nor his media team had publicly responded specifically to Okonkwo's latest description at the time of filing this report. However, the ongoing court proceedings are expected to determine the legal implications of the broader dispute between the two former associates.
